I used 1g of Stonington on the bottom, then 1/2g Quoddy compost and placed the plant on it.
Then added the other 1/2g of compost and topped off with 1 g of Stonington again.
Not bad math, I really installed 3g new soil/compost and the 1g plant into the 3g pot?
Clearly they are not measured exactly perfect.
I topped off each pot with the Nema Knights nematodes.

Hey Max~!
Regulator and inkBird controller were $100 together.
The tank is about $35 a fill for me.
My exchange is getting more frequent unfortunately due to temps.
I have the room set for 88f now and it gets there pretty easy.
I still need heat at night since we are just getting over freezing during the day here so can't use the air conditioner to reduce air exchange.
It will be interesting to see how long this tank last. I think I got over a week with first so not mad yet~!
 
So the second tank will only last 5 days~!
I imagine this is a combo effect of higher setting and higher temps causing more frequent air exchanges. ;hw

I do believe CO2 is heavy so it settles.
I have it being released right in front of the 16 inch Hurricane fan on the wall about 6' up. The little tube is stuck right through the fan cage.
My floor fan is off to help not dry things out quicker but might help if on with temps [ probably wishful thinking].
The exhaust fan is mounted to the ceiling so air removed is from upper level in theory drawing up the heavier CO2.
On the other end of the room is a 20 inch box fan running 24/7 like the Hurrcane.
I am pretty sure just considering use that the gas is mixing and not settling/staying low.
With all that none of the plant tops are over 3' from the floor.
